It's an additive based a bunch on the B1 concept and you cannot do without SuperThrive. Well that's an exaggeration, but I think it does a whole lot to help induce nice big bunches of healthy roots, and healthy roots ain't too shabby for promoting healthy growth above ground. The guy that invented it seems like a kook, but the stuff is wonderful. It has like 100 substances in it or something. Supposedly used by the U.S. government and a bunch of other big shots. It creates this weird-looking growth on the edge of your bottle cap, and as everybody knows, that is by far the most important thing in weed farming.
1 drop per gallon for clones and other youngsters. 2 drops for young adults and 4 or 5 for adults. It will fry young ones literally to a crisp if you use too much. Buy the small size unless you have a huge operation going on.
